English Dub Season Review: Love After World Domination Season One

Overview (Spoilers Below):

An evil organization, known as Gekko, is on a quest to collect peoples’ negative energy and create monsters with it. A team of superheroes, known as the Gelato 5, fight against them and vow to stop their evil deeds. The leader of the Gelato 5 (Fudo) and Gekko’s Reaper Princess (Desumi) fall for each other in the midst of these constant battles and start dating. They do as many couples activities they can and grow closer to each other; all while trying to keep their relationship hidden from everyone else.

Our Take:

Stories of forbidden love are nothing new, but new ideas can be implemented in these stories. In Love After World Domination, the relationship happens to be between a teenage superhero and teenage supervillain.

Fudo Aikawa, A.K.A. Red Gelato, is the leader of Gelato 5. He’s fearless, strong, and confident much like any good leader. He’s also very kind-hearted and he always means well. Unfortunately, he’s also oblivious to just about anything involving relationships and sometimes other people’s feelings. That being said, he always tries to perfect whatever he’s doing. Desumi, A.K.A. Reaper Princess, is also strong and kind-hearted. She likes to please everyone around her, but she doesn’t focus on herself as much as she should. These two always bring out the best in each other and it’s satisfying watching their interactions.

This show is chock full of sweet and funny moments between Desumi and Fudo. Whether it be Fudo being completely clueless on their first date or Desumi feeding Fudo while he’s in the hospital, there’s a couples moment for everyone to enjoy. Fudo and Desumi have amazing chemistry and they keep growing closer as the show progresses.

While Desumi and Fudo are obviously the stars of the show, there’s a myriad of other characters that are also entertaining. Fudo and Desumi each have their own romantic rivals: Anna Hojo and Haru Arisugawa respectively. Both of them add intrigue to the main couple’s dynamic without really taking away from it. Fudo’s mom is a funny and supportive side character that I wish we saw a little more of. There are other members of Gekko and Gelato 5 I thoroughly enjoy that I also want to see more of, such as the loud and rambunctious Beast Princess or the vain and pompous Blue Gelato.

I think the show’s visuals are very well done. This is the first anime I’ve watched from project No. 9 and if they other shows that look like this one, then I would say it’s a solid introduction. The character designs are appealing and varied. Not to mention, the fight scenes are animated very well. Even the funny and romantic scenes are well-detailed.

The actual plot of the show is typical for this type of premise, but it’s executed well. Even if I can figure out how an episode is going to end, it’s impossible not to root for Fudo and Desumi all the way. There are some plot points in episodes I don’t like, such as the complex Desumi’s younger sister has or how Blood princess heals her patients. In the grand scheme of things though, these are fairly minor complaints. Besides, they mostly revolve around other characters. I can’t think of anything major that I dislike revolving around the main couple, if anything at all.

Overall, Love After World Domination is a sweet, charming, and hilarious romantic comedy. It features superheroes, supervillains, monsters, funny misunderstandings, and forbidden love. Fans of any or all of these things will surely be satisfied with this show. I know I am, but I also know that I want to see more. I want to see more of some supporting characters and I especially want to see Fudo’s and Desumi’s relationship continue to grow.
